My broadband has developed a fault that wont be rectified for a week. The guide offered no suggestion to an alternative (seemingly not in my contract to offer one!) and the shop simply suggested hotspotting off my phone but the signal isn’t good enough for tv etc. any suggestions

You could try 1 of Mobile Broadband Routers . However you should ask CS 1st for the loan of 1 or at least to temporarily bump up the data for your mobile SIM.
